含蛭石晶层间层矿物的可交换性阳离子及交换容量研究

摘    要:对采自新疆尉犁蛭石矿、河南灵宝-陕西潼关蛭石矿的工业蛭石矿物样品进行了可交换性阳离子与交换容量研究,发现新疆尉犁蛭石矿金云母-蛭石中可交换性阳离子主要为Na^ 和Ca^2 ,其次为Mg^2 、K^ 、Ba^2 和Sr^2 ;而河南灵宝-陕西潼关蛭石矿工业蛭石样品的可交换性阳离子主要为Ca^2 和Mg^2 ,其次为Na^ 、K^ 等。金云母-蛭石和绿泥石-蛭石间层矿物的阳离子交换容量随间层结构中蛭石晶层的含量增加而增大,一般在56.92~98.95mmol/100g之间,仅为蛭石最大阳离子交换容量的一半。金云母-蛭石样品阳离子交换容量大小与K2O含量呈负相关关系,与(Na2O CaO)含量呈正相关关系。

Exchangeable cations and exchange capacity of interstratified minerals with vermiculite layers

Abstract:The changeable cations and the exchange capacities of industry vermiculite samples from the Weli Mine of Xinjiang, the Lingbao Mine of Henan Province and the Tongguan Mine of Shaanxi Province have been studied. It is found that the changeable cations in phlogopite_vermiculite samples from the Weli Mine are mainly Na + and Ca 2+ , followed in importance by Mg 2+ , K +, Ba 2+ and Sr 2+ , while the changeable cations in phlogopite_vermiculite samples from the Tongguan Mine are mainly Mg 2+ and Ca 2+ , with Na + and K + possessing the second place. The cation exchange capacities of phlogopite_vermiculite and chlorite_vermiculite increase with the content of vermiculite crystal layer in interstratified structure. The cation exchange capacities are commonly between 56.92 mmol/100 g and 98.95 mmol/100 g, only half of the maximal value of cation exchange capacity of vermiculite. The cation exchange capacities of phlogopite_vermiculite are negatively related to the content of K 2O and positively related to the content of Na 2O and CaO.
